Adding this as meta issue 122257 so that it does not get lost. Not a defect but an enhancement and change title to reflect this I come back to this issue. This is real a defect. Navigator (access by F5 key) show the chart in OLE object. Sidebar's navigator don't. You should select the chart to show it. So sidebar is not refresh correctly when the document is open. Modified the title to reflect this. |
